Being a Good Communicator: Key to Success in Personal and Professional Life

Communication is the backbone of every successful relationship, whether it’s in your personal life or professional life. Being a good communicator is key to building strong and lasting connections with people, and it’s also essential to achieving success in your career.

For starters, good communication skills can help you get your message across more effectively. Whether you’re giving a presentation at work or simply having a conversation with a friend, the ability to express yourself clearly and concisely will help you get your point across and avoid misunderstandings.

Good communication is also about being a good listener. When you take the time to listen to what someone is saying, you show that you value their input and that you’re truly interested in what they have to say. This can help you build rapport and trust with people, which is essential for any successful relationship.

In addition, being a good communicator means being able to adapt your communication style to suit your audience. This means realizing that different people have different communication preferences and adjusting your approach accordingly. For example, some people prefer to communicate in person, while others may be more comfortable over email or text. By understanding these differences and adjusting your approach accordingly, you can ensure that you’re effectively getting your message across.

Finally, good communication is all about being open, honest, and transparent. Whether you’re dealing with a friend, a family member, or a colleague, it’s important to be upfront and honest about your thoughts and feelings. This not only helps to build trust, but it also helps to avoid misunderstandings and conflicts down the road.

In conclusion, being a good communicator is essential for success both in your personal life and your professional life. By practicing good communication skills and being open, honest, and transparent with the people around you, you’ll be able to build strong, lasting relationships and achieve great success in all areas of your life.
